موقع ArabiaWether.com - سنان خلف - من المُتوقع بمشيئة الله وبحسب كادر التنبؤآت الجوية لدى طقس العرب أن تعاود درجات الحرارة انخفاضها في المناطق الوسطى من المملكة نهار الثلاثاء. 

 

هذا الإنخفاض على الحرارة ناتج عن تمركز مرتفع جوي فوق العراق وشمال السعودية، حيث يدفع برياح باردة نحو المنطقة. 

 

درجات الحرارة العظمى المُتوقعة بمشيئة الله ليوم الثلاثاء تكون بحدود 23 درجة مئوية، في حين أي بإنخفاض مقداره 5 درجات مئوية عن يوم الإثنين،  في حين تكون الصغرى بحدود 7 درجات مئوية فقط.
